N-Methyl-N'-[3-(5-sulfanylidene-2,5-dihydro-1H-tetrazol-1-yl)phenyl]urea

Base Information Edit
  • Chemical Name:N-Methyl-N'-[3-(5-sulfanylidene-2,5-dihydro-1H-tetrazol-1-yl)phenyl]urea
  • CAS No.:86893-76-7
  • Molecular Formula:C9H10N6OS
  • Molecular Weight:250.28000

  • Canonical SMILES:CNC(=O)NC1=CC(=CC=C1)N2C(=S)N=NN2
  • Uses N-[3-(2,5-Dihydro-5-thioxo-1H-tetrazol-1-yl)phenyl]-N''-methyl-urea can be used in manufacturing of conductive pattern materials for touch panels and solar cells.
